Benfica beat Apollon 0-7 on Wednesday, October 11, at the Tsirion Stadium in the first leg of the second qualifying round of the Women's Champions League. On an afternoon bordering on perfection, the Inspiradoras took an important step towards a third straight presence in the group stage and also celebrated their 1000th goal, scored by Marie Alidou, in 184th match in all competitions.

Before the second leg (scheduled for next Wednesday, October 18, at Benfica Campus), the three-time national champions host Clube de Albergaria on Saturday, October 14, for matchday 4 of the Liga BPI.
